According to TheStreet, Amazon’s latest 2-in-1 convertible device retails at $67 and comes in four color options. The product blurs the line between a laptop and a tablet, offering users flexibility for productivity and entertainment. A company description characterizes it as “fast, incredibly versatile, and packed with thoughtful features.” The exact technical specifications, including processor, RAM, storage, and screen size, were not detailed in the source, but the price point suggests an entry-level configuration aimed at budget-conscious consumers. The device is likely part of Amazon’s broader ecosystem, which includes Fire tablets and other affordable hardware. The four color choices may appeal to different style preferences, potentially broadening its market appeal. Amazon has not disclosed specific sales expectations or launch volume for this product. Key takeaways from this release include Amazon’s continued strategy of offering low-cost hardware to drive ecosystem adoption. By pricing a 2-in-1 device at $67, Amazon may target students, casual users, and secondary device buyers who prioritize affordability over high performance. This product could compete with budget tablets from manufacturers such as Lenovo, Samsung, and other low-cost brands. The popularity of versatile form factors is growing, and Amazon’s entry may put pressure on competitors to lower prices or add features. Additionally, the device’s integration with Amazon services—such as Alexa, Prime Video, and Kindle—may encourage more users to engage with Amazon’s digital ecosystem. The availability in four colors suggests a focus on personalization, a trend that could influence future product designs.
